Foundations of Verilog HDL and FPGA Programming
Build a solid foundation in digital logic design by writing clean Verilog HDL code and understanding how to program FPGA hardware.
เกี่ยวกับคอร์สนี้
Digital hardware design is the backbone of modern technology, yet transitioning from traditional software coding to hardware description languages can feel intimidating. This course simplifies the process, guiding you through the core principles of hardware description and digital logic. You will transition from understanding basic gates to writing functional, synthesizable Verilog code. By studying clear explanations and structured code snippets, you will learn how to design, simulate, and prepare digital circuits for FPGA deployment.
What you'll learn:
- Understand fundamental digital logic concepts, including combinational and sequential logic.
- Write clean, synthesizable Verilog HDL code using modern design practices.
- Design essential hardware blocks such as multiplexers, decoders, registers, and counters.
- Create testbenches to simulate and verify your designs before hardware implementation.
- Apply basic timing constraints and understand the synthesis process for FPGA targets.
- Practice troubleshooting common syntax and logical errors in hardware descriptions.
The course starts with basic terminology and logic gates before moving into Verilog syntax, modular design, and simulation techniques. You will progress through structured text explanations and code walkthroughs designed to build your confidence step-by-step. This course is designed for absolute beginners in hardware description, electronics enthusiasts, and software developers looking to understand the fundamentals of FPGA design with no prior Verilog experience required. Start your journey into digital hardware design and master the essentials of Verilog today.
สิ่งที่คุณจะได้รับ
-
📜
ใบประกาศนียบัตร
เพิ่มในโปรไฟล์ LinkedIn ของคุณ -
💬
ติวเตอร์ AI ส่วนตัว
ติดขัดในบทเรียน? ถามติวเตอร์ในตัวของคุณได้ทุกอย่าง ทุกเวลา -
🎧
รวมเวอร์ชันเสียง
เรียนได้ทุกที่ ไม่ต้องดูจอ -
♾️
เข้าถึงตลอดชีพ
กลับมาเรียนได้ตลอด ไม่มีหมดอายุ -
📱
โทรศัพท์หรือคอมพิวเตอร์
ใช้งานได้ทุกที่ ทุกอุปกรณ์ -
💸
คืนเงิน 14 วัน
ไม่ต้องอธิบาย -
⚡
กระชับและตรงประเด็น
1 ชม. 23 นาที เนื้อหาเชิงปฏิบัติ
รีวิว
ยังไม่มีรีวิว — เป็นคนแรกที่แชร์ประสบการณ์
ผู้เรียนคนอื่นเรียน
💼 พร้อมสำหรับงาน
พื้นฐานระบบสมองกลฝังตัวและการพัฒนาด้วย Raspberry Pi
ใบรับรอง
ลงมือทำ
฿899
→
🎓 มีใบรับรอง
ระบบคอมพิวเตอร์จากหลักการแรก: วิธีการจาก NAND ไปยัง Tetris
ใบรับรอง
ลงมือทำ
฿899
→
🎓 มีใบรับรอง
พื้นฐานของวิทยาศาสตร์คอมพิวเตอร์และโปรแกรม C
ใบรับรอง
ลงมือทำ
฿899
→
🎓 มีใบรับรอง
การเขียนโปรแกรมไมโครคอนโทรลเลอร์สำหรับหุ่นยนต์และหุ่นยนต์บังคับ
ใบรับรอง
ลงมือทำ
฿899
→
คำถามที่พบบ่อย
ฉันต้องใช้อะไรในการเรียนคอร์สนี้? +
แค่โทรศัพท์หรือคอมพิวเตอร์ที่มีอินเทอร์เน็ต ไม่ต้องติดตั้งหรือใช้อุปกรณ์พิเศษ
ฉันชำระเงินอย่างไร? +
ผ่านบัตรด้วย Stripe เราไม่เก็บข้อมูลบัตร — Stripe จัดการอย่างปลอดภัย
ฉันขอคืนเงินได้ไหม? +
ใช่ — คืนเงินเต็มจำนวนใน 14 วัน ไม่ต้องอธิบาย
ฉันมีสิทธิ์เข้าถึงนานเท่าไร? +
ตลอดไป เมื่อซื้อแล้วคอร์สเป็นของคุณ กลับมาเรียนได้ตลอด
ฉันจะได้ใบประกาศนียบัตรไหม? +
ได้ เมื่อเรียนจบจะได้รับใบประกาศนียบัตรที่เพิ่มในโปรไฟล์ LinkedIn ได้
ออกแบบสำหรับผู้เรียนใน
เทคโนโลยี
ดีไซน์
การเงิน
การตลาด
สาธารณสุข
การศึกษา
ธุรกิจการบริการ
อุตสาหกรรม
×2
เติมครั้งเดียว จ่ายครึ่งเดียว
เพิ่ม ฿3,600 → รับ 200 เครดิต แต่ละคลาสราคา ฿450.00 แทน ฿899 เครดิตไม่มีวันหมดอายุ
฿3,600
200 เครดิต
฿450.00 / คลาส
คุ้มที่สุด
฿9,000
550 เครดิต
฿409.09 / คลาส
฿18,000
1200 เครดิต
฿375.00 / คลาส
ไม่มีการสมัครสมาชิก เครดิตใช้ได้กับทุกคลาสและไม่หมดอายุ